基于volumeshader bm的渲染技术优化与应用研究
文章摘要:基于volumeshader BM的渲染技术优化与应用研究,探讨了在三维计算机图形学领域中,通过对体积光照渲染技术的优化与创新,提升图形渲染质量与效率的方法。本文从技术背景、算法优化、实际应用和未来发展四个方面进行了详细探讨。首先,文章简要介绍了volumeshader BM的基本概念及其在渲染技术中的重要性。接着,分析了基于该技术的渲染性能瓶颈及优化方案,特别是在高效光照计算、内存管理和图形渲染速度上的进展。然后,讨论了该技术在游戏、电影及虚拟现实等领域的具体应用,并展示了它如何提高真实感与交互性。最后,本文展望了基于volumeshader BM的渲染技术在未来可能的改进方向,特别是与人工智能、大数据技术结合后的潜力。通过这篇研究,旨在为未来渲染技术的创新提供理论支持和实践指导。
1、volumeshader BM的基础与发展
volumeshader BM(Volume Shader Based Model)技术是近年来在图形渲染领域中崭露头角的一种新兴技术。其基本原理是通过计算和模拟体积数据的光照传播,精确地还原真实世界中的光线与物质的相互作用。与传统的表面渲染技术相比,volumeshader BM能够处理更为复杂的光学现象,特别是在模拟雾霾、云层、烟雾等自然现象时,展现出极高的真实性与细节。体积渲染技术的应用,通常需要通过复杂的算法和庞大的计算量来完成,这对计算性能提出了较高的要求。
该技术的发展与硬件性能的进步息息相关。随着图形处理器(GPU)性能的提升,volumeshader BM逐渐从早期的实验性技术,发展成为一种能够广泛应用于实际项目中的渲染方法。然而,这一过程中也面临着诸多挑战,尤其是在渲染速度和图像质量的平衡问题上。为了解决这些问题,研究人员提出了多种优化方案,如基于GPU的并行计算加速、简化光照计算过程以及利用预计算技术等。
从技术层面来看,volumeshader BM的发展逐渐向着更加高效、精确的方向演进。未来的研究将更加注重提高算法的实时性,同时确保渲染效果的精度和细腻度,以满足越来越高的应用需求。在这一过程中,研究者们不断探索新的数据结构和计算方法,如基于卷积神经网络(CNN)的渲染优化技术,力求在保持图像质量的同时提升计算效率。
2、基于volumeshader BM的渲染性能优化
虽然volumeshader BM技术能够实现高质量的体积光照效果,但其高计算成本也是一大瓶颈。在实际应用中,如何提高渲染效率,降低计算开销,成为了优化该技术的关键。常见的优化方法之一是利用GPU的并行计算能力,将体积渲染的任务分解到多个处理单元中,从而加速渲染过程。通过优化渲染管线中的每个环节,可以显著减少不必要的计算,提高整体性能。
另外,光照计算是volumeshader BM渲染中的核心环节。传统的光照计算方法往往依赖于精确的数值积分,这使得计算复杂且耗时。为了解决这一问题,研究人员提出了一些近似方法,如基于层次化光照模型的近似计算方法,这些方法通过简化计算过程来实现较为精准且快速的渲染效果。此外,预计算技术也在提高渲染效率方面发挥了重要作用。例如,利用预计算的光照数据和传输函数,可以在渲染过程中大大减少实时计算量。
针对内存管理问题,volumeshader BM技术还需要解决如何高效存储和访问体积数据的问题。体积数据通常占用大量内存,特别是在高分辨率下,数据存储和传输的效率会直接影响渲染速度。因此,一些优化方案引入了数据压缩技术、分层存储结构和动态数据加载策略等,旨在最大化内存利用率并减少数据传输带来的延迟。
3、volumeshader BM在实际应用中的挑战与创新
随着volumeshader BM技术的不断发展,其在各个领域中的应用也越来越广泛。在电影、游戏和虚拟现实(VR)等行业中,渲染质量的要求越来越高,而该技术因其在体积光照和细节表现上的优势,成为了这些领域中的重要工具。然而,尽管应用前景广阔,volumeshader BM在实际应用中仍面临不少挑战。
首先,渲染的实时性仍然是一个瓶颈。在实时渲染中,尤其是在游戏和VR应用中,如何在保证高帧率的同时,输出高质量的渲染结果,是一个亟待解决的问题。为此,开发人员不仅要优化渲染算法,还需要根据硬件的特性进行适配,以实现硬件加速和算法优化的最佳平衡。其次,渲染过程中对于动态场景的处理也存在困难。例如,在游戏中,动态物体与体积光照之间的交互非常复杂,如何高效计算光照与物体之间的影响仍是技术难点。
尽管如此,基于volumeshader BM的渲染技术在实际应用中也涌现出了不少创新。例如,电影制作中使用该技术创建逼真的云层、雾霾等自然现象,极大地提升了影片的视觉效果。在游戏领域,通过对体积效果的优化,玩家可以体验到更加沉浸式的游戏环境。而在虚拟现实中,体积光照的加入能够增强真实感,使用户的沉浸感得到进一步提升。可以预见,随着技术的进一步成熟,volumeshader BM将在这些领域中发挥越来越重要的作用。
4、未来发展方向与挑战
随着计算机硬件技术的不断进步,volumeshader BM的渲染效率和效果也将不断提升。然而,如何进一步提高该技术的性能,特别是在低功耗设备上的应用,仍然是一个亟待解决的问题。未来的研究可能会集中在如何通过新的硬件架构,如量子计算或专用加速器,来进一步提升渲染效率。
另外,随着人工智能(AI)和机器学习技术的迅猛发展,基于AI的渲染优化已成为未来的一个重要方向。例如,使用深度学习模型来预测和优化渲染过程中的参数选择,不仅可以提高渲染效率,还能在保持高质量的同时减少计算资源的消耗。未来,基于AI的volumeshader BM渲染技术可能会在游戏、电影和虚拟现实等领域中获得更广泛的应用。
最后,随着大数据技术的普及和计算力的提升,未来的volumeshader BM技术将更加强调数据的智能化处理和自适应优化。结合大数据分析技术,渲染过程中的各种参数可以根据场景和需求进行动态调整,从而达到最佳的渲染效果。总体而言,volumeshader BM的技术前景非常广阔,未来的发展方向将更加注重实时性、智能化和高效性。
总结:
凯发一触即发基于volumeshader BM的渲染技术在近年来取得了显著进展,尤其在图像质量、渲染效率和应用广度上,展现出了其巨大的潜力。通过对该技术的优化与应用研究,能够有效提升体积光照效果的真实感,满足电影、游戏及虚拟现实等领域对图像质量的高要求。本文详细阐述了该技术的基本原理、性能优化方案、实际应用中的挑战与创新,以及未来发展方向,旨在为相关领域的研究者和工程师提供有益的参考。
总体来看,随着硬件技术和算法不断创新,基于volumeshader BM的渲染技术将迎来更加广阔的应用前景。未来的研究应进一步加强对实时渲染、高效算法和智能优化的探索,同时结合人工智能和大数据技术

如何在Epic平台上的无主之地2中设置中文语言选项
文章摘要的内容《无主之地2》作为一款受欢迎的动作角色扮演游戏,其多样化的语言选项为全球玩家提供了极大的便利。然而,由于部分玩家使用Epic平台购买并游玩《无主之地2》,他们在初次启动游戏时可能会发现语言设置并非中文。为了帮助这些玩家顺利切换至中文语言,本文将从四个主要方面详细讲解如何在Epic平台上...
原神风神瞳全地图分布位置一览与获取方法详解
文章摘要:原神中的风神瞳是一种隐藏的探索物品,寻找并解锁它们可以为玩家带来丰厚的奖励。本文将详细介绍原神风神瞳在全地图的分布位置一览以及获取方法。通过阐述四个方面,包括璃月、蒙德、狭间世界、枫原万里四个地区的风神瞳分布,以及寻找和获取的技巧和方法,帮助玩家更高效地完成这一探索任务。1、璃月地区风神瞳...